Here in California, we once institutionalized our folks who were seriously mentally ill. Presumably because of the cost, Governor Reagan reversed that policy during his first term as governor. Here's a short quote from his second term inaugural address in 1971: "It is the same in mental health where the number of hospitalized mentally ill patients is half what it was four years ago."
